ok. this is one of my favorite pieces of literature ever:) ok, the “relatives” are like a TV show. but it’s interactive. you take part in the story. you have lines to say and the “relatives” reply. It’s a substitute for real human interaction. this way the government can control even you conversations because they control the program that is the “relatives”. so what Faber means is that books used to put ideas into our head and help us think and feel and expand our minds but now to TV has replaced that. the parlor families are the same as the relatives. now the flowers thing. this is a bit more complicated. Flowers need certain things to grow properly right? soil water and sunlight and other flowers. (loam = soil) well people need things to grow properly too. food, shelter, human interaction and the big one, NEW ideas. so a flower can’t grow if theirs no soil no matter how many flowers you put there they still need soil. in the same way. you can flood the humans with action but with out INTERaction their not living. not living a human life anyway. if you have more questions of need me to clarify anything I said please feel free to Fun-mail me, I love this book and love to talk about it:)
